The Bulldogs of Mesick traveled to Pentwater tonight in a conference matchup. The Falcons opened up the game with a solid first quarter scoring 21 points, led by Trey Johnson with 14 but the Bulldogs kept the lead close with 17pts. The second quarter the Falcons locked in on defense holding Mesick to only five points and Kaleb Brown led the defensive charge with Trey Johnson, Nathan Macher and Mikey. At the half, the Falcons had a 31-22 lead. The third quarter belonged to the Bulldogs. Making several defensive stops down the stretch and hitting 3-3's. The Falcons were led by Mikey Carlson inside but only managed to put up 13 points to the Bulldogs 18. End of three, Falcons up 44-40. The fourth quarter came together for the Falcons with several big shots and free throws with an aggressive team play. Jonny Arnouts knocked down back to back 3's and went to the line sinking 1 of 2. Wyatt Roberts and Tyler Douglas played important minutes in the half at the guard position when Jonny fouled out with 3 minutes to play. Overall, the Falcons won the conference matchup as a team, 62-53. Way to go, Falcons! Overall: 8-2 Conference : 8-0 Trey Johnson: 20pts, 6RB, 5 steals, 2 blocks, 1 assist Jonny Arnouts: 14pts, 4 assists, 8 rebounds Wyatt Roberts: 2pts Jack Roberts: 1pt, 1 rebound, 1 steal Mikey Carlson: 11 pts, 11 rebounds, 3 assists, 2 steals Kaleb Brown: 6pts, 6 rebounds ( outstanding defense) Abram Kieda: 3 rebounds Nathan Macher: 5pts, 8 rebounds, 3 steals Tyler Douglas: 3points, 2 rebounds, 1 steal The Falcons take on conference rivals Baldwin on Friday to defend their conference record. Thanks to all the fans, pep band, cheerleaders, and youth players that made tonight a successful one! Go Falcons!

The Falcons hit the road tonight to battle conference rival MCE in their 3rd contest in a row this week. The Falcons struggled to find their offensive groove as a team the first two quarters. However, defensively Kaleb Brown and Jack Roberts locked in on guarding Custers best player. our defensive effort kept the Falcons within 2 possession of the Cardinals going into the half.( 19-23). With several offensive adjustments the Falcons came out knocking down 17 points in the third and holding the Cardinals to 7. The Mix of Mikey, Kaleb, Jonny and Trey led the scoring attack, overcoming a 9 point deficit and taking us into the 4th 31-36. This was all the momentum the Falcon team needed to take control of the game and the entire team started clicking! Kaleb Brown was the defensive motivator tonight shutting down their best shooter and holding him to 6pts. With his efforts coupled by the team chemistry the Falcons remain undefeated in conference. ( 7-0). Overall: 7-2 Conference: 7-0 Mikey Calson: 17pts, 11 rebounds, 3 steals Trey Johnson 17pts, 3 assists, 3 blocks, 2 rebounds, 2 steals Jonny Arnouts: 7pts, 4 assists, 3 rebounds, 1 steal Kaleb Brown: 4pts, Defensive player of the Game! Abram Kieda: 3pts, 4 rebounds Nathan Macher: 4pts, 3 steals

White Cloud traveled to Pentwater tonight in a non-conference matchup. The importance of playing talented non-conference games was the challenge the team faced in tonight's contest with White Cloud. The Falcons started the game out strong, keeping the scoring within 4 until the final minute of the first quarter when White Cloud knocked down multiple 3 pointers. ( 10-18) This hot streak continued for them into the second and third quarters as well. It proved to be all White Cloud offensively, shooting the lights out from 3 ( hitting 8 total in both quarter combined). The strong defensive presence rattled the Falcons and shots did not fall scoring 6pts and 8pts. The 4th quarter the Falcons started to find their team play and work together. It was however a little too late with the huge lead that White Cloud created. The Falcons lost a tough game tonight. Mikey Carlson led the Falcons with 14pts and 11 rebounds. Overall 6-2 Conference 6-0 The Falcons take action for a third time on Friday, 1/5, at MCE.

The Falcons had a long Christmas break but started off a stretch of 3 consecutive games with a Conference win tonight vs. Manistee Catholic Central. ( 81-29) The team defense was firing on all cylinders which allowed for a strong offensive transitional attack in the first half. The Falcons were Led by Jonny Arnouts and Trey Johnson for the duration of the game with scoring. Jonny scored 17 points, 5 assists, 3 rebounds and 2 steals while his other half Trey Johnson matched Jonny's momentum with 17 points, 5 rebounds and 4 steals.! What a great DUO! Several other Falcons had breakout games like Nathan Macher scoring his first double-double, 10points and 13 rebounds. Abram and Mikey both dominated in the post to each chip in 8 and 16 more points. Our senior, Jack Roberts also had a big game knocking down a 3 pointer and pulling down 7 rebounds! Great Win Falcons! Overall 6-1 Conference 6-0 The Falcons will take on White Cloud tomorrow at home.
